The cheapest way to get from Erding to Prague is to bus which costs 460 Kč - 700 Kč and takes 6h 40m.
The fastest way to get from Erding to Prague is to fly and subway which takes 2h 52m and costs 2 200 Kč - 5 000 Kč.
No, there is no direct bus from Erding to Prague. However, there are services departing from Erding and arriving at Praha, Hlavní Nádraží via Munich Airport Terminal 2.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 40m.
The distance between Erding and Prague is 297 km. The road distance is 324.7 km.
The best way to get from Erding to Prague without a car is to bus which takes 6h 40m and costs 460 Kč - 700 Kč.
It takes approximately 2h 52m to get from Erding to Prague, including transfers.
Erding to Prague bus services, operated by RegioJet, depart from Munich Airport Terminal 2 station.
The best way to get from Erding to Prague is to bus which takes 6h 40m and costs 460 Kč - 700 Kč. Alternatively, you can train, which costs 2 480 Kč - 2 510 Kč and takes 7h 5m.
Erding to Prague bus services, operated by RegioJet, arrive at Praha, Hlavní Nádraží station.
Yes, the driving distance between Erding to Prague is 325 km. It takes approximately 3h 45m to drive from Erding to Prague.
What companies run services between Erding, Bavaria, Germany and Prague, Czechia?
RegioJet operates a bus from Munich Airport Terminal 2 to Praha, Hlavní Nádraží once a week. Tickets cost Kč 460–700 and the journey takes 5h. Alternatively, Die Länderbahn operates a train from Freising to Praha Hlavni Nadrazi every 4 hours. Tickets cost Kč 2,396–2,398 and the journey takes 5h 13m.
